Common issues are related to the delicate balance of temperature control and aggregate consistency. Too often, operators assume the plant can self-correct minor imbalances. However, seasoned technicians know that a proactive approach ensures smoother operations. I've seen instances where hasty setups without proper calibration lead to inferior mixes, affecting project timelines and costing money.
Inside each Alltech asphalt plant, you'll find advanced control systems designed for precision. But as with any sophisticated technology, complexity introduces risk. Look beyond the flashy panels; understanding the software's intricacies is key, which, unfortunately, many teams neglect until it's too late.
The integration of GPS for material tracking and automated alerts for maintenance sounds excellent on paper. Yet, in practice, without trained personnel to interpret data correctly, teams might face unexpected downtimes. I've witnessed scenarios where outdated software led to synchronization issues, stalling projects for days.

No machine, regardless of its build quality, can function optimally without skilled operators. This is where many projects falter. Training should never be an afterthought. It's ongoing, adapting to new technologies and methodologies that brands like Alltech continually develop.
In practice, training programs that Zibo Jixiang facilitates often reveal that knowledge transfer isn’t as seamless as assumed. Operators facing real-life scenarios gain insights that manuals can't teach. In one memorable case, an operator spotted a trend in material quality shifts before software alerts did, simply through experience.
